Migration guide: Transportation Cloud → Transportation Studio
A four-step playbook most teams follow when switching from Transportation Cloud.
- 1
Export your data
Pull your data from Transportation Cloud using the built-in export (CSV/JSON) or the official API.
- 2
Provision Transportation Studio
Create a workspace, invite your team, and configure SSO or auth to match your current setup.
- 3
Import & map fields
Use Transportation Studio's importer (or a lightweight ETL) and map your fields — start with a single project to validate.
- 4
Run in parallel
Keep both tools live for 1–2 weeks. Diff outputs and address gaps before the full cutover.
